DORESSA D. ARCHIE JERSEY CITY Doressa D. Archie of Jersey City, NJ passed on September 4, 2012. She was the loving daughter of Thomas L. Archie and the late Thelma Archie; adored sister of Maggie Archie-Johnson; and also survived by a host of nieces, nephews and other loving rela-tives and...
